Who we are

Silk Road Medical, Inc. is a medical device company located in Sunnyvale, California & Plymouth, MN, that is focused on reducing the risk of stroke and has pioneered a new approach for the treatment of carotid artery disease called TransCarotid Artery Revascularization (TCAR).

The opportunity

The Senior Analyst, Healthcare Economics and Reimbursement will focus on supporting execution of Health Economics and Reimbursement strategies for coding, coverage and payment both in the US and in international locations to ensure Silk Road Medical products continue to have a strong value proposition.

This position will report to the Director, HE&R, and will support the implementation of market access and reimbursement tactical plans for Silk Road Medical Products. He / she must demonstrate excellent communication and collaboration skills, analytical mindset, and an ability to build relationships both internally and extenally with co-workers, physicians and health economic opinion leaders.

This is a hybrid position.

A "Day in the life"

  • Execute the HE&R plan by designing, developing, and completing HE&R led studies and tools that support therapy adoption strategies and demonstrate value to key stakeholders.
  • Develop and manage deliverables such as reimbursement dossiers, prior authorization and appeals management tools/resources, reimbursement landscape analyses, and hospital specific margin analyses.
  • Supply data and/or quantitative information that develops health economics and reimbursement project findings and recommendations.
  • Provide detailed, quantitative analysis; build Excel models; and prepare operational and financial projections.
  • Prepare client-ready deliverables and present complex findings to non-technical audiences.
  • Support the development and implementation of market access and reimbursement tactical plans for new and existing hospital and physician accounts.
  • Supports development of internal/external coding/coverage/reimbursement strategies.
  • Manage projects with outside vendors.
